This dataset provides a detailed overview of gym members' exercise routines, physical attributes, and fitness metrics. It contains 973 samples of gym data, including key performance indicators such as heart rate, calories burned, and workout duration. Each entry also includes demographic data and experience levels, allowing for comprehensive analysis of fitness patterns, athlete progression, and health trends.

TwitterOne of the most effective ways to stay in shape is to take part in regular workouts at the gym. The number of gym members in the United States aged 65 or older stood at 7.88 million in 2019, marking a 34.16 percent increase in the number of members from 2010.

According to our latest research, the global gym member retention software market size reached USD 1.46 billion in 2024, driven by a robust adoption of digital solutions within the fitness industry. With a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 12.3% anticipated over the forecast period, the market is projected to reach USD 4.13 billion by 2033. This growth is fueled by increasing demand for personalized member experiences, data-driven engagement, and the proliferation of health-conscious lifestyles globally. The market’s expansion is further supported by technological advancements and the integration of artificial intelligence and analytics within gym management platforms.
The growing emphasis on member engagement and retention is a primary driver for the gym member retention software market. Fitness centers, gyms, and health clubs are increasingly recognizing the need to go beyond basic membership management and focus on delivering value-added services that foster long-term loyalty. The ability of these platforms to analyze member behavior, provide personalized workout recommendations, and automate communication has significantly improved retention rates. Moreover, the integration of mobile applications and wearable devices has enabled real-time tracking of member activities, facilitating timely interventions and customized engagement strategies. As competition intensifies in the fitness industry, businesses are leveraging these software solutions to differentiate themselves and create lasting relationships with their members.
Another significant growth factor is the rising trend of digital transformation within the fitness sector. The COVID-19 pandemic accelerated the adoption of cloud-based solutions and virtual engagement tools, leading to a paradigm shift in how gyms and health clubs interact with their members. Gym member retention software now offers features such as automated reminders, virtual class scheduling, and loyalty programs, all of which contribute to higher member satisfaction and reduced churn. The ability to seamlessly integrate with other fitness management tools, payment gateways, and customer relationship management (CRM) systems further enhances the operational efficiency of fitness centers. As digital literacy increases among both gym operators and members, the demand for sophisticated retention solutions is expected to grow exponentially.
The market is also benefiting from the increasing focus on data-driven decision-making. Fitness organizations are harnessing the power of analytics to gain insights into member preferences, attendance patterns, and feedback. Advanced reporting tools and dashboards enable gym owners to identify at-risk members and implement targeted retention campaigns. Furthermore, the incorporation of artificial intelligence and machine learning algorithms allows for predictive analytics, helping businesses anticipate member needs and proactively address issues before they lead to cancellations. This data-centric approach not only improves member retention but also drives revenue growth by enabling more effective marketing and upselling strategies.
From a regional perspective, North America currently dominates the gym member retention software market, accounting for a substantial share due to the high concentration of fitness clubs and advanced digital infrastructure. Europe follows closely, driven by the growing health and wellness trend and supportive government initiatives promoting physical activity. The Asia Pacific region is emerging as a lucrative market, with a rising middle class, increasing disposable incomes, and a growing awareness of health and fitness. Latin America and the Middle East & Africa are also witnessing steady growth, albeit at a slower pace, as digital adoption in the fitness sector gains momentum. These regional trends underscore the global nature of the market and highlight the diverse opportunities for software providers worldwide.

1) Data Introduction • The Gym Members Exercise Dataset is a dataset built to systematically collect gym members' exercise routines, body information, exercise habits, and fitness indicators to analyze individual exercise patterns and health conditions.
2) Data Utilization (1) Gym Members Exercise Dataset has characteristics that: • This dataset contains various body and exercise related numerical and categorical variables such as age, gender, weight, height, body fat percentage, BMI, exercise type (e.g., aerobic, muscular, yoga, HIIT), exercise frequency, session time, heart rate (maximum, average, rest), calorie consumption, water intake, and experience level. (2) Gym Members Exercise Dataset can be used to: • Exercise effect analysis and customized fitness strategy: Various variables such as exercise type, frequency, session time and heart rate, calorie burn, body fat percentage, etc. can be analyzed and used to establish customized exercise plans for each member and optimize exercise effectiveness. • Healthcare and Member Characteristics Based Marketing: Based on demographics and exercise habit data such as age, gender, and experience level, it can be used to develop healthcare programs, segment members, and establish targeted marketing strategies.

Gym, health and fitness clubs stand at a dynamic crossroads, shaped by both impressive resilience and evolving consumer expectations. Despite economic headwinds—including persistent inflation, rising membership fees and supply chain disruptions—Americans’ appetite for fitness hasn’t waned. While higher prices and tariff-driven equipment costs have prompted concerns about affordability and retention, leading operators have kept pace by doubling down on transparency, technological innovation, and community-driven experiences, keeping the gyms and fitness centers buoyant, even as members become more discerning and hybrid workout habits take root. Revenue has expanded at a CAGR of 3.6% to $47.0 billion in 2026, including an uptick of 1.3% that year. Home workouts and digital fitness surged in recent years, with brands like Peloton, Apple Fitness and countless app-based platforms filling the void. Still, the desire for social connection, accountability and access to specialized classes supported attendance at gyms and fitness centers, with group classes, boutique experiences and sports leagues (like the nation’s pickleball boom) fueling a new wave of growth. Technological integration has become standard, as fitness centers capitalized on mobile booking, wearables, hybrid class offerings and personalized digital experiences to boost retention. Gyms have also responded to sticky inflation and financial uncertainty by offering more flexible, tiered memberships and novel pay-per-visit plans, making fitness accessible across a wider range of budgets and life stages, boosting profit. Gym, health and fitness clubs will deepen their shift into a wellness-centric, tech-enabled ecosystem, with opportunities and challenges in equal measure. Demographic tailwinds will prove significant: as the population ages and healthcare costs climb, older adults will turn to gyms for exercise as well as holistic health management. Gyms, health and fitness centers are shifting toward integrated, medically informed offerings, blending classes with diagnostics, tracking devices and partnerships with healthcare providers. Affordability, digital convenience and privacy will be crucial considerations as gyms race to balance premium health solutions with accessibility. Gyms and fitness centers that innovate around flexibility and evidence-based care will sustain growth. Revenue is expected to grow at a CAGR of 1.4% to reach an estimated $49.1 billion by 2031.

The global health club management software market size is anticipated to grow from USD 1.2 billion in 2023 to USD 2.9 billion by 2032, exhibiting a robust CAGR of 10.1% during the forecast period. The growth of this market is driven by the increasing demand for fitness and wellness solutions, the digitization of health clubs, and the rising adoption of cloud-based solutions.
One of the primary growth factors driving the health club management software market is the increasing focus on health and wellness among individuals worldwide. With the rising prevalence of lifestyle-related diseases such as obesity, diabetes, and cardiovascular conditions, more people are joining health clubs and fitness centers. This has led to a surge in demand for efficient management systems to handle membership data, track fitness progress, and ensure seamless operations of health clubs. Additionally, as technology becomes more interwoven into daily life, customers expect seamless digital experiences, further propelling the need for advanced health club management solutions.
Another significant factor contributing to market growth is the increasing adoption of cloud-based solutions. Cloud-based health club management software offers several advantages, including scalability, cost-efficiency, and remote accessibility. These solutions enable health club operators to manage their operations from any location, provide real-time updates, and reduce the need for significant upfront investments in IT infrastructure. The shift towards cloud computing is expected to continue as more health clubs recognize the benefits of this technology, thereby driving market growth.
Moreover, the integration of advanced technologies such as AI, IoT, and big data analytics into health club management software is also a key growth driver. These technologies enhance the functionalities of the software by offering personalized fitness plans, predictive maintenance of gym equipment, and detailed analytics on member activities and preferences. As a result, health clubs can deliver customized experiences to their members, improve operational efficiency, and gain valuable insights into their business performance, all of which contribute to the market's expansion.
The Club Management System plays a pivotal role in the seamless operation of health clubs and fitness centers. By providing a centralized platform for managing memberships, scheduling classes, and processing payments, these systems enhance the overall efficiency of club operations. They allow club managers to automate administrative tasks, track member activities, and offer personalized services, thereby improving member satisfaction and retention. As the fitness industry continues to evolve, the demand for robust Club Management Systems is expected to rise, driven by the need for streamlined operations and enhanced member experiences.
The regional outlook of the health club management software market shows significant growth potential across various regions. North America currently holds the largest market share due to the high adoption rate of advanced technologies and the presence of numerous health clubs. Europe follows closely, driven by the increasing awareness of fitness and wellness. The Asia Pacific region is expected to exhibit the highest growth rate, owing to the rising disposable income, growing urbanization, and increasing health consciousness among the population. Latin America and the Middle East & Africa are also witnessing steady growth, supported by the expanding fitness industry and government initiatives promoting healthy lifestyles.
The health club management software market is segmented by deployment mode into on-premises and cloud-based solutions. On-premises deployment involves installing the software on local servers and infrastructure, typically within the health club's premises. This deployment mode offers greater control over data and system operations, making it a preferred choice for large enterprises with substantial IT resources. However, it also requires significant upfront investment and ongoing maintenance, which can be a drawback for smaller organizations.
